In a very special extended episode for LGBT History Month, James and Dan are delighted and honoured to welcome the legendary British human rights campaigner, Peter Tatchell.
Originally from Australia, Peter has been campaigning on issues of LGBT equality, human rights, democracy, civil liberties, and global justice since 1967.
We hear about his career as a protestor, including the public outing of gay bishops, disrupting the Archbishop of Canterbury's Easter Service, attempting to arrest Robert Mugabe and being beaten up by neo-Nazis in Russia.
